Most stars haven’t officially taken sides when it comes to Prince William and Prince Harry’s family feud — but some appear more aligned with either William or Harry.
Existing tensions grew between the currently estranged brothers when Harry, 40, weighed in on his family drama during an interview with BBC. The comments came after Harry lost his high court appeal for U.K. security protection for himself, wife Meghan Markle, 5-year-old son Archie and 3-year-old daughter Lilibet.
In the interview, Harry claimed that father King Charles wouldn’t speak to him because of “this security stuff,” adding, “I don’t know how much longer my father has … it would be nice to reconcile.” Harry also alleged that he didn’t “see a world in which I would bring my wife and children back to the U.K. at this point.”
In the latest Us Weekly cover story, a source shared that William, 42, is “absolutely appalled” by Harry’s remarks and references to Charles’ cancer battle. (News broke in 2024 that Charles, 76, was diagnosed with an undisclosed type of cancer.)
“There is no turning back for William,” the insider shared. “The door is firmly shut.” Another source added, “Just as Kate has gotten back into action, [Harry and Meghan] pull another stunt.”

Supporting William & Kate
Robert Irwin
“He’s the most lovely, intelligent person,” Irwin gushed to Us in May of Prince William (Irwin is a global ambassador of William’s Earthshot Prize).
Taylor Swift & Travis Kelce
The couple hung out with William and his kids at Swift’s London Eras Tour stop. “He was the coolest motherf***er,” raved Kelce.
Megyn Kelly
Kelly hasn’t held back when it comes to her opinions about Harry and Meghan, claiming the pair are preoccupied with their image.

David Beckham
The soccer star was named an ambassador for the King’s Trust last June. “It’s always a yes,” he’s said of working alongside William.
South Park
In February 2023, an episode of South Park showed Harry and Meghan on a “Worldwide Privacy Tour” while telling all on talk shows.
Tom Cruise
William and Kate attended Cruise’s Top Gun: Maverick premiere in 2022; he supported William at London’s Air Ambulance Charity gala in early 2024.
Supporting Harry & Meghan
Brooklyn Beckham & Nicola Peltz
Harry and Meghan met with Beckham and his wife (who are feuding with his parents, David and Victoria) for a reported “victims summit” at their Montecito home in mid-May.

Serena Williams
The tennis champ spoke out on Meghan’s behalf amid criticism in 2021, saying her longtime pal is “the epitome of strength” and “teaches me every day what it means to be truly noble.”
Ian McKellen
“I’m most definitely on Harry’s side,” the English X-Men actor said in 2024 after likening life in the royal family to “a prison,” adding, “hats off to anyone who manages to stay sane in that world.”

Mindy Kaling
The star of The Mindy Project, who Meghan referred to as her “email pen pal,” was the first celeb to appear on With Love, Meghan when it premiered in March. Kaling said she had “a great time.”
